5.0 out of 5 stars Stoner Album of the Millennium! Check Out Rain Station!, August 11, 2000
By Clark Supporter (Oakland CA) - See all my reviews
This review is from: Stonedozer (Audio CD)
Rain Station has had a lot of success on line, placing within the top 10 of alternative music downloaded. The song "Nothing To Prove" was at #4 for two weeks, slipping down to #6. They are a great Bay Area Indie band that is showing how one can get music out without a major label. Visit their fun web site. Their latest release Stonedozer has an incredible flow throughout the CD which will take you on a very pleasant trip. Support Indie Music.
